r/UnrealEngine5 is a SFW subreddit with 66 thousand subscribers, created in 2020. It's image-heavy, with about 100% of top posts being images or video. Posts average about 51 per day with 198 comments per day, making it a post-heavy community. Top posts this year scored up to 3.7K upvotes, with a typical top-100 post earning 785. It's a competitive community — the 100th-ranked top post of the past year is from 74 days ago. Browse 12 closely related communities below to find similar subreddits.
